The ºÚÁϳԹÏÍø has created and operated a Hazing Prevention Advisory Committee (HPAC) since the passage of Sam’s Law in March 2022. The purpose of the committee is to bring stakeholders across the university together to discuss, promote, and address hazing prevention.
State Legislation
The ºÚÁϳԹÏÍø will develop and operate a hazing prevention committee to promote and address hazing prevention. The committee should compromise students, faculty/staff, and at least one parent/guardian of a student enrolled in the university. Half of the committee should comprise of students.Â
Hazing Prevention Advisory Committee
The Hazing Prevention Advisory Committee, appointed by Vice President of Student Life Denzil Suite, provides guidance and support for hazing prevention work at all ºÚÁϳԹÏÍø campuses and locations.
